Charleston vs Conway: Radiologist Salary (2026)
Compare radiologist salaries between Charleston, SC and Conway, SC. All figures are 2026 estimates projected from BLS 2025 data.
Side-by-Side Comparison
| Metric | Charleston, SC | Conway, SC |
|---|---|---|
| Median Salary | $470,254▲ | $420,459 |
| Hourly Rate | $226.09▲ | $202.15 |
| Entry Level (P10) | $272,747▲ | $243,866 |
| 25th Percentile | $338,583▲ | $302,731 |
| 75th Percentile | $575,013▲ | $490,069 |
| Top Earner (P90) | $680,642▲ | $553,185 |
| Total Employed | 25▲ | 4 |
Verdict
Charleston, SC offers better overall compensation for radiologists, winning 4 out of 4 metrics compared to Conway.
The salary gap between Charleston and Conway is $49,795 (11.84%). Charleston's median is +6.42% compared to the US national median of $441,903.

Methodology & Data Source
All salary figures are 2026 projections based on BLS OEWS May 2025 data. A 5.00% CAGR (derived from 6-year national BLS trends) was applied to estimate current compensation. Cost-of-living adjustments use BEA Regional Price Parity data. Actual salaries vary by employer, certifications, and experience.
